Output 8709a05e75c66b27d0c0f9d2ba676016778c52c86d07984c429704fc440774e2:2

value
134689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c57f8e81efc07f90d70dda69fc7ad724ede8954 OP_EQUAL
address
37C5rUY6UHaT52Sd977ZvDAeax1VYHkSzr
transaction
8709a05e75c66b27d0c0f9d2ba676016778c52c86d07984c429704fc440774e2
spent
true